Output e3a100cde25578142571f2e78651a16515171c443bc5dc6ca76091e883d58f2e:2

value
1603218
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c1ff3c2ba949587be51a3b3913ab0c46116f35d OP_EQUAL
address
37Avk8XpArGqX46iJMBdFqbD8K8NczAUrY
transaction
e3a100cde25578142571f2e78651a16515171c443bc5dc6ca76091e883d58f2e
spent
true